Abstract
The reactions of nucleophilic addition of СН-acids to terminal alkynes under electrophilic catalysis with mercury(II) acetate were studied. As a result of mercury-demercuration reactions, the corresponding aromatic and linear derivatives were obtained. A method was proposed for the regeneration of the resulting amorphous mercury by reduction into mercury(II) acetate.
